Mrs Casey - Verified booking
This apartment is only suitable for the fit and able. It is halfway down a cliff with 78 steps ( some very steep) to the top road (Maria’s Lane) and 80 steps down to the harbour front where there is some non- designated resident’s parking. This make unloading and loading of the car really difficult. In saying this, the views from the apartment are exceptional and make the trek up and down more worthwhile. The rooms are spacious and the bed is huge and very comfortable. The shower was also very good and there was plenty of hot water. We would have preferred a proper table and chairs to the bar and stools but maybe that’s an ‘age thing’! The WiFi is excellent but the TV is BT only so there is no Freeview and it is blocked for linking any personal accounts eg Sky Go. It is also quite slow and cumbersome to use.

Mrs Eloise Whiteman - Verified booking
We throughly enjoyed our holiday. I think it should be made clear on the website that all walks from the house are cliff top and will be difficult for less able bodied people. Nanjazel cove is a 20 minute walk away but it includes climbing rocks and steep steps. Sennen cove is a down hill walk which is very steep so difficult on the way back. However The First and Last Inn is a very short walk away and the food is lovely. Another short walk away is Lands end a must to see the sunset. Inside the cottage there is not enough food storage room (only one small cupboard) and a very small fridge and freezer. This was ok for just my husband and myself but as the cottage sleeps up to 6 people it would not be enough.
